Jérémy Baillard (born (1990-02-04)4 February 1990 in Enghien-les-Bains) is a French bobsledder.[1]

Baillard competed at the 2014 Winter Olympics for France. He teamed with driver Thibault Godefroy, Vincent Ricard and Jérémie Boutherin in the France-2 sled in the four-man event, finishing 23rd.[2][3]

As of April 2014, his best showing at the World Championships is 23rd, coming in the two-man event in 2012.[1]
